Perfect Summer Fruit Salad

The Perfect Summer Fruit Salad is your answer to a refreshing and vibrant dish that requires minimal effort but yields maximum flavor. This recipe is a symphony of fresh fruits brought together by a zesty dressing, perfect for hot days when you need something cool and light.

  • Cuisine: American
  • Prep Time: 15 minutes
  • Cook Time: 0 minutes
  • Total Time: 15 minutes
  • Servings: 6

Ingredients

  • ⅔ cup fresh orange juice: Acts as a sweet and tangy base for your dressing. If unavailable, use store-bought 100% orange juice.
  • ⅓ cup fresh lemon juice: Adds acidity and contrast; fresh bottled lemon juice can be used in a pinch.
  • ⅓ cup packed brown sugar: Balances the acidity of the citrus juices with a touch of sweetness and depth.
  • ½ teaspoon grated orange zest: Infuses the salad with intense citrus flavor. Substitute with a small pinch of dried zest if fresh is unavailable.
  • ½ teaspoon grated lemon zest: Enhances the lemony notes naturally. Dried zest or lemon extract can be a substitute.
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ract: Adds warmth and complexity to the dressing.
  • 2 cups cubed fresh pineapple: Provides juiciness and tropical flair. Canned pineapple can be used, though fresh is preferable.
  • 2 cups strawberries, hulled and sliced: Contributes natural sweetness and vibrant color.
  • 3 kiwi fruit, peeled and sliced: Offers a tart contrast and beautiful green color.
  • 3 bananas, sliced: Adds creaminess and a soft texture.
  • 2 oranges, peeled and sectioned: Boosts the citrus theme and adds bursts of juiciness.
  • 1 cup seedless grapes: Delivers a sweet crunch. Any variety you like will work.
  • 2 cups blueberries: Enhance the salad with a burst of sweetness and color.

How to Make It

Step 1: Prepare the Dressing

In a small bowl, combine the orange juice, lemon juice, brown sugar, orange zest, lemon zest, and vanilla extract. Stir well until the sugar is fully dissolved. This dressing is the heart of your salad, bringing together the flavors of the fruits with a sweet-tangy balance.

Step 2: Mix the Fruits

In a large mixing bowl, add the pineapple, strawberries, kiwi, bananas, oranges, grapes, and blueberries. Toss them gently to distribute evenly. You’ll want to coat the fruits lightly so their individual flavors still shine.

Step 3: Combine and Serve

Pour the prepared dressing over the mixed fruits and gently toss everything together until the fruits are well-coated. Serve immediately for the freshest taste, or chill it for 30 minutes to allow the flavors to meld.

Recipe FAQs

Can I make this salad ahead of time?

Yes, you can prepare the dressing and slice some of the sturdier fruits (like pineapple and grapes) a day ahead. Store them separately and combine them closer to serving time to keep the softer fruits, like bananas, looking fresh.

What other fruits can I add?

You can add whatever fruits are in season or available, such as mangoes, peaches, or raspberries. Just ensure you keep the portion balanced to avoid overpowering the salad’s flavor harmony.

How do I store leftovers?

Store leftover fruit salad in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 2 days. Be aware that some fruits, like bananas, may soften over time.
